Announcing USB HID Gamepad driver v0.1

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Hi there!

Before you get too excited, i tell that i have no idea if it works or not with other gamepads than my genius maxfire g-08xu.
(it should work with standard HID compliant gamepads)
This is a very simple version more features and improved compatibility will come if i'll have time. (Now i'm late with my work and xmas stuff too )
Please try it and share the results, don't expect too much compatibility with this version.

You can get it from here: hidgamep.dll
copy it to your 720's Windows folder and enter the following to your registry:

[H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\Drivers\HID\LoadClients\Default\Default\1_5\Gamepad] "DLL"="hidgamep.dll"

finally do a soft reset and attach the gamepad.
And don't forget to unplug the client calble from the PC othervise it won't work.
The driver simply maps generic y and x axis to up,down,left,right and buttons 1-8 to Numpad 1-8. I tried it with Morphgear and Motocross Stunt Racer both can map those buttons wo any problem.
